throttle sticking with high idle - help please
I recently installed a 52 mm throttle body and hypertech power programmer on my 94 LT1 A4. I think these parts might be causing the following problem:
Whenever I accelerate from 0-15 mph very lightly, the throttle will get stuck at about 1000 rpm. I can take my foot off the accelerator and car will just keep going at 15 mph unless I apply the brake.
Also, when I come to a dead stop, the car will idle at 1000 rpm instead of the 500-700 it used to. If I put it into neutral, it jumps up to about 1500 rpm. If I go into Reverse and back to Drive it usually goes back down to the regular 500-700. If I rev it while it is at the 1000, it will also come back down to 500 as well.
Can someone please give me an idea of what could be my problem?
